Henderson-Baker pointed out that the board had voted to lower the millage rate one year ago to the lowest rate approved in 12 years (the board lowered the rate from 19.788 mills in 2020-21 to 18.288 mills in 2021-2022), but taxpayers didnt really get relief because property assessment values determined by the county tax assessors office increased. Tax Exemptions You must be 65 years old as of January 1 of the application year or 100% totally and permanently disabled and must occupy your residence within the Gwinnett County School District.
